EC gives 10 days for parties to file registration for NA election



KATHMANDU: The Election Commission (EC) has called on political parties to file registration for the National Assembly elections within 10 days.

Issuing a notice to the parties on Friday, the EC urged them to file nomination in accordance with the Article 271 of the constitution and clauses 48, 49 of the Act related to Political Parties-2017 for the election purpose.

Chief Election Commissioner Dinesh Kumar Thapaliya said those political parties wishing to file nomination in the National Assembly elections must produce the audit report of the previous fiscal year.

The two-year term of 19 lawmakers is expiring on March 3, 2020.
